The SICK IMB08-02BDSVU2S inductive threaded barrel proximity sensor is a reliable component designed for accurate object detection in industrial automation. Featuring a compact M8 threaded housing and a 2 mm detection range, this sensor is ideal for applications requiring precise sensing of metallic objects. It is equipped with a 2-wire Normally Open (NO) output, simplifying wiring and integration into many control systems. The sensor operates efficiently within a 10 to 30 V dc voltage range.
